配送任务的处理方法及装置的制造方法

文档序号:9929901阅读:214来源:国知局
配送任务的处理方法及装置的制造方法
【专利说明】
【技术领域】
[0001]本发明涉及互联网技术,尤其涉及一种配送任务的处理方法及装置。
【【背景技术】】
[0002]随着我国经济的迅速发展,物流配送行业也不断地发展壮大。目前,物流配送的范围不但包括有传统的城市之间的物流配送,也逐渐向城市内的物流配送进行扩展。同城配送不仅可以包括家电、家具等大宗类商品的送货上门服务,也可以包括一些小件商品的配送,例如,送餐、送煤气、送水、送快件等。现有技术中,可以通过人工方式,将待分配的配送任务依次分配给配送人员,然后,由配送人员根据配送任务进行配送。
[0003]然而,由于配送任务的数量巨大,完全通过人工方式进行配送任务的配送处理,会使得操作复杂,且容易出错,从而导致了配送的效率和可靠性的降低。

【发明内容】

[0004]本发明的多个方面提供一种配送任务的处理方法及装置,用以提高配送的效率和可靠性。
[0005]本发明的一方面,提供一种配送任务的处理方法,包括:
[0006]获取待分配的M个配送任务,M为大于或等于2的整数;
[0007]根据所述M个配送任务,获得所述M个配送任务中两两配送任务的相似度;
[0008]根据所述两两配送任务的相似度,对所述M个配送任务进行分组处理,以获得N个配送任务分组,N为大于或等于2的整数;
[0009]将所述N个配送任务分组中每个配送任务分组分配给配送人员,以供所述配送人员进行配送。
[0010]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述根据所述M个配送任务,获得所述M个配送任务中两两配送任务的相似度,包括:
[0011]根据所述M个配送任务中每个配送任务,获得所述每个配送任务的期望送达时间、所述每个配送任务的出发地和所述每个配送任务的到达地;
[0012]根据所述每个配送任务的期望送达时间、所述每个配送任务的出发地和所述每个配送任务的到达地,获得两两配送任务中两个配送任务的期望送达时间差值、两个配送任务的出发地之间的第一距离和两个配送任务的到达地之间的第二距离;
[0013]根据所述期望送达时间差值、所述第一距离和所述第二距离,获得两两配送任务的相似度。
[0014]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述根据所述两两配送任务的相似度,对所述M个配送任务进行分组处理,以获得N个配送任务分组,包括:
[0015]若所述期望送达时间差值小于或等于预先设置的时间阈值,且所述两两配送任务的相似度大于或等于预先设置的第一相似度阈值,将该两个配送任务划分到一个配送任务分组中;
[0016]若所述期望送达时间差值大于所述时间阈值,或者所述两两配送任务的相似度小于所述第一相似度阈值,将该两个配送任务划分到两个配送任务分组中。
[0017]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,
[0018]若一个配送任务分组中所包括的配送任务中存在两两配送任务的相似度小于第二相似度阈值,所述第二相似度阈值大于所述第一相似度阈值,该配送任务分组的最大配送任务数量为第一数量阈值;
[0019]若一个配送任务分组中所包括的配送任务中两两配送任务的相似度均大于或等于所述第二相似度阈值,该配送任务分组的最大配送任务数量为第二数量阈值。
[0020]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述第二数量阈值为所述第一数量阈值的2倍。
[0021]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述根据所述两两配送任务的相似度,对所述M个配送任务进行分组处理,以获得N个配送任务分组之前,还包括:
[0022]根据当前配送情况数据,设置所述第一相似度阈值;其中,
[0023]所述当前配送情况数据包括配送任务的配送压力数据、配送人员的空闲状态数据和历史配送任务数据中的至少一项。
[0024]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述获取待分配的M个配送任务之前,还包括:
[0025]生成一个配送任务;
[0026]将所述一个配送任务,追加到正在进行配送处理的其他配送任务分组中,或者将所述一个配送任务,作为待分配的一个配送任务。
[0027]本发明的另一方面,提供一种配送任务的处理装置,包括:
[0028]获取单元,用于获取待分配的M个配送任务,M为大于或等于2的整数;
[0029]计算单元,用于根据所述M个配送任务,获得所述M个配送任务中两两配送任务的相似度;
[0030]分组单元,用于根据所述两两配送任务的相似度,对所述M个配送任务进行分组处理,以获得N个配送任务分组,N为大于或等于2的整数;
[0031 ] 配送单元,用于将所述N个配送任务分组中每个配送任务分组分配给配送人员,以供所述配送人员进行配送。
[0032]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述计算单元,具体用于
[0033]根据所述M个配送任务中每个配送任务,获得所述每个配送任务的期望送达时间、所述每个配送任务的出发地和所述每个配送任务的到达地;
[0034]根据所述每个配送任务的期望送达时间、所述每个配送任务的出发地和所述每个配送任务的到达地,获得两两配送任务中两个配送任务的期望送达时间差值、两个配送任务的出发地之间的第一距离和两个配送任务的到达地之间的第二距离;以及
[0035]根据所述期望送达时间差值、所述第一距离和所述第二距离,获得两两配送任务的相似度。
[0036]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述分组单元,具体用于
[0037]若所述期望送达时间差值小于或等于预先设置的时间阈值,且所述两两配送任务的相似度大于或等于预先设置的第一相似度阈值,将该两个配送任务划分到一个配送任务分组中;
[0038]若所述期望送达时间差值大于所述时间阈值,或者所述两两配送任务的相似度小于所述第一相似度阈值,将该两个配送任务划分到两个配送任务分组中。
[0039]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,
[0040]若一个配送任务分组中所包括的配送任务中存在两两配送任务的相似度小于第二相似度阈值,所述第二相似度阈值大于所述第一相似度阈值,该配送任务分组的最大配送任务数量为第一数量阈值;
[0041]若一个配送任务分组中所包括的配送任务中两两配送任务的相似度均大于或等于所述第二相似度阈值,该配送任务分组的最大配送任务数量为第二数量阈值。
[0042]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述第二数量阈值为所述第一数量阈值的2倍。
[0043]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述分组单元,还用于
[0044]根据当前配送情况数据,设置所述第一相似度阈值;其中,
[0045]所述当前配送情况数据包括配送任务的配送压力数据、配送人员的空闲状态数据和历史配送任务数据中的至少一项。
[0046]如上所述的方面和任一可能的实现方式,进一步提供一种实现方式,所述获取单元,还用于
[0047]生成一个配送任务;以及
[0048]将所述一个配送任务,追加到正在进行配送处理的其他配送任务分组中,或者将所述一个配送任务,作为待分配的一个配送任务。
[0049]由上述技术方案可知,本发明实施例通过获取待分配的M个配送任务,进而根据所述M个配送任务,获得所述M个配送任务中两两配送任务的相似度,使得能够根据所述两两配送任务的相似度,对所述M个配送任务进行分组处理,以获得N个配送任务分组,并将所述N个配送任务分组中每个配送任务分组分配给配送人员,以供所述配送人员进行配送,无需人工参与配送任务的配送处理,操作简单,且正确率高,从而提高了配送的效率和可靠性。
[0050]另外,采用本发明所提供的技术方案,由于能够自动地将相似的配送任务划分为一个配送任务分组,使得被分配到该配送任务分组的配送人员,能够较为快速地完成该配送任务分组的配送处理,这样,能够进一步有效地提高配送的效率。
[0051]另外,采用本发明所提供的技术方案,能够极大提升用户体验。
【【附图说明】】
[0052]为了更清楚地说明本发明实施例中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作一简单地介绍,显而易见地,下面描述中的附图是本发明的一些实施例,对于本领域普通
当前第1页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1